
Xythos on Demand [EOL] and OpenText Documentum Content Management compete in the content management domain. OpenText Documentum Content Management seems to have the upper hand due to its superior feature set.
Features: Xythos on Demand [EOL] is valued for simplicity, strong collaboration tools, and suitability for small to medium enterprises. OpenText Documentum Content Management offers advanced document management, capturing, and archiving features, catering to larger enterprises with complex needs. The primary difference is OpenText Documentum Content Management's scalability and feature depth.
Ease of Deployment and Customer Service: Xythos on Demand [EOL] is noted for straightforward deployment and responsive customer service, offering an advantage for quick implementations. OpenText Documentum Content Management is more complex to deploy but benefits from extensive customer support, aiding in overcoming deployment challenges.
Pricing and ROI: Xythos on Demand [EOL] presents lower initial setup costs and quick ROI, appealing to cost-conscious businesses. OpenText Documentum Content Management, with higher upfront costs, provides substantial ROI for organizations needing extensive functionality and integration capabilities. The choice depends on aligning cost with feature depth relative to business needs.

OpenText Documentum Content Management provides centralized document management with strong security, advanced metadata management, and seamless integration with systems like SAP and Salesforce, aiding businesses in overseeing content effectively.
OpenText Documentum Content Management is known for its strong integration capabilities, especially with systems such as SAP, Salesforce, and Oracle E-Business Suite, facilitating effective document management. Its strengths include advanced security features, comprehensive metadata management, and robust support for lifecycle and workflow management. The platform's scalability and business process automation capabilities support industries with large volumes of content. It is adaptable for various sectors, including healthcare, banking, insurance, and government, providing document storage, sharing, and collaboration functionalities. While the intuitive automation engine enhances workflows, users have noted that improvements are needed in UI design, performance, and integration with additional systems. Concerns about cloud transition security, high costs, outdated workflows, and complex metadata management indicate areas for development. Supports are sought for AI integrations, improved cloud functionality, and efficient documentation.

Xythos on Demand is a hosted document management system which means you get all the benefits of a full-featured document management system without having to spend additional time and money maintaining it.
